  While Blackhawks fans seemed to have fun in the snow and cold at the NHL Stadium Series at Soldier field, shooting in that kind of weather can prove to be problematic. The large snowflakes tend to throw off the focus of the camera. In this case you need to shoot a lot of frames as the vast majority of them will be out of focus.   A single drop of water falls from an icicle as temperatures warm in Elgin. I got a little wet shooting this frame, standing almost directly underneath the large icicle, hoping it would not break free and come plummeting down on my head. I had to shoot a few hundred frames to catch the water drop in just the right place. This photo was published in the Perspective column in the print edition. Brian Hill/bhill@dailyherald.com

  Charles Specht, from Mundelein, Sheilah Watson, from Lake Zurich, and Randall Wade, from Chicago, background, drove to West Dundee to photograph a Barrow's Golden Eye duck Thursday. The blue-headed bird is native to the northwest and is rarely seen in this area. When word got out through social media, the Fox River was lined with bird watchers.
